Gulf Coast flesh-eating bacteria: what it is, how people are exposed, and how to reduce risk

In the warm coastal waters of the U.S. Gulf Coast, certain naturally present bacteria can in rare cases cause severe, rapidly progressive infections often described as flesh-eating. Vibrio vulnificus is the most frequently implicated species, but other marine bacteria can also cause serious illness. These organisms occur naturally in brackish and saltwater, especially during warmer months, and generally pose little risk to healthy individuals with intact skin. However, people with certain medical conditions or exposed wounds can experience serious infection. This guide explains how infection happens, who is most at risk, how clinicians diagnose and treat it, and what practical steps can reduce risk while enjoying Gulf Coast environments.

What are flesh-eating bacteria on the Gulf Coast

Flesh-eating bacteria is a descriptive term used for aggressive bacterial infections that destroy soft tissue, rather than a single species. On the Gulf Coast, Vibrio vulnificus is the primary organism labeled this way because it can progress quickly to severe skin, soft-tissue, and bloodstream infection. Vibrio species occur naturally in warm coastal waters and are part of the normal marine environment. Infections typically arise through a break in the skin exposed to contaminated water or raw seafood handling. While many exposures cause only mild illness, certain people develop life-threatening illness, making understanding risk and prevention especially important for residents and visitors.

Key marine bacteria involved

Several marine bacteria are commonly discussed alongside flesh-eating infections on the Gulf Coast. These include:

  • Vibrio vulnificus: most commonly associated with severe, rapidly progressive illness in high-risk individuals
  • Vibrio parahaemolyticus: typically causes gastrointestinal illness, but can also cause wound infections
  • Vibrio alginolyticus and other species: occasionally implicated in ear, eye, and skin infections

How people are exposed to Vibrio bacteria

Exposure primarily occurs through direct contact with warm marine water or contaminated seafood. The bacteria enter the body either through an open or new wound exposed to water or by consuming raw or undercooked shellfish, especially oysters. Saltwater and brackish water in bays, estuaries, and along the Gulf Coast can contain higher concentrations of Vibrio, particularly during summer months when water temperatures rise. Activities such as swimming, wading, boating, crabbing, and oyster harvesting can all create opportunities for exposure if precautions are not taken.

Common exposure scenarios

  • Walking or swimming in coastal waters with an open cut, scrape, or recent tattoo
  • Handling raw seafood, particularly shellfish, with unprotected hands
  • Eating raw or undercooked oysters and other shellfish from Gulf waters
  • Getting contaminated water or seafood juices in an existing wound or burn

Who is at highest risk

Healthy people with intact skin are at very low risk of severe illness from these bacteria. Increased risk is tied to certain medical conditions that affect the immune system, liver, or blood. Wounds exposed to warm seawater are also vulnerable entry points. Understanding personal risk factors can help people make informed choices about water activities and food safety.

Recognizing infection early

Because these infections can advance rapidly, early recognition is critical. Skin infections often start at the site of exposure and may become intensely red, swollen, and painful within hours. Systemic symptoms such as fever, chills, low blood pressure, and confusion can develop quickly when bacteria enter the bloodstream. Gastrointestinal illness from Vibrio parahaemolyticus may include watery diarrhea, abdominal cramping, nausea, and vomiting, typically within 24 hours of consuming contaminated shellfish. Immediate medical care for rapidly worsening skin changes or severe systemic symptoms improves outcomes.

Common signs and symptoms by infection type

TypeLocal wound signsSystemic signs
Skin and soft tissue infectionRapidly spreading redness, swelling, warmth, blistering, skin discolorationFever, chills, rapid heart rate
Primary bloodstream infectionMay start with mild or no local wound signHigh fever, low blood pressure, confusion, multi-organ involvement
Gastrointestinal infection NoneWatery diarrhea, abdominal pain, vomiting

Diagnosis and medical treatment

Clinicians diagnose suspected infections using wound cultures, blood tests, and a clear description of recent exposures and medical history. Because these infections can worsen quickly, treatment often starts before lab results return. Management usually involves intravenous antibiotics tailored to the specific bacteria, and in severe cases, surgical removal of damaged tissue (debridement) is necessary to stop the spread. Supportive care for blood pressure and organ function may also be required in critically ill patients. Early intervention improves survival and reduces the chance of limb loss or other long-term complications.

Common treatment approaches

  • Intravenous antibiotics effective against Vibrio and other marine bacteria
  • Urgent surgical consultation for wound evaluation and possible debridement
  • Supportive care in a hospital setting for unstable vital signs or organ involvement
  • Wound care and monitoring after initial treatment to address ongoing recovery

Reducing risk while enjoying the coast

People can greatly lower risk by adopting simple, practical habits. Avoid swimming or wading with open wounds, cuts, or fresh tattoos, and cover any wounds with a clean, waterproof bandage if contact with water is unavoidable. Cook shellfish thoroughly, clean and disinfect surfaces used for seafood preparation, and wash hands after handling raw seafood. Pay attention to local advisories about water quality and algal blooms, which can indicate higher bacterial levels. These steps allow residents and visitors to enjoy the Gulf Coast safely.

Practical prevention checklist

  • Keep wounds clean and fully covered with waterproof dressings when in marine environments
  • Avoid swimming or wading if you have open injuries or compromised skin barriers
  • Cook shellfish to recommended internal temperatures and avoid consuming raw oysters
  • Wash hands with soap and clean water after handling raw seafood
  • Stay informed about local health advisories related to water conditions

When to seek immediate care

Seek emergency medical attention for rapidly worsening skin redness, swelling, or discoloration after potential exposure to warm seawater, particularly if systemic symptoms such as fever, confusion, low blood pressure, or vomiting occur. Mention any recent time in coastal waters or seafood consumption so clinicians can consider Vibrio and other marine bacteria in their evaluation. Prompt diagnosis and treatment are essential for the best possible outcome.

Outlook and long-term considerations

With early treatment, many people recover well from these infections, though outcomes depend heavily on underlying health, speed of care, and infection severity. Some individuals require amputations or prolonged rehabilitation when infections are advanced. For people with chronic conditions such as liver disease, preventive strategies and close medical follow-up are important. Understanding the balance between reasonable caution and continued enjoyment of coastal life helps people make sustainable, informed decisions year after year.
